Mothers of Gynecology

The conversation highlights the often-overlooked contributions of enslaved women, such as Anarcha, Betsy, and Lucy, in the development of American gynecology. While Sims is credited as the father of the field, these women were not only subjects of his experiments but also became his assistants when his initial surgical team abandoned him. This unsettling dynamic raises important questions about ethics and the legacy of medical practices rooted in exploitation.
